Transaction 315c5ae3b34de45c3f5239b17376f6bd0377e11c8fe95eb2e5c549ae89184f75
1 Input
1 Output
-
315c5ae3b34de45c3f5239b17376f6bd0377e11c8fe95eb2e5c549ae89184f75:0
- value
- 1858685
- script pubkey
- OP_0 OP_PUSHBYTES_20 d19b8326a5070bd8fa9a58c8c6780f377bce597b
- address
- bc1q6xdcxf49qu9a3756tryvv7q0xaauuktm46dpqd